Understanding mucolytic drugs and their role in respiratory health
When working with Mucolytic, a medication that breaks down thick mucus to make it easier to cough up. Also known as mucus‑clearing agent, it helps improve breathing in conditions where mucus builds up.
A closely related class is Expectorant, a substance that promotes coughing up of loosened mucus. While mucolytics thin the mucus, expectorants stimulate the cough reflex, so together they enhance mucus clearance. Another key player is Acetylcysteine, one of the most common mucolytic agents used for bronchitis, COPD, and cystic fibrosis. Its antioxidant properties also protect airway cells during treatment.
Why mucolytics matter in everyday respiratory therapy
Respiratory therapy, a set of treatments aimed at improving lung function often includes mucolytics as a core component. The therapy requires proper dosing and timing to avoid irritation, and it works best when paired with breathing exercises. In conditions like Bronchitis, inflammation of the bronchi that leads to thick mucus production, mucolytics reduce coughing fits and make airflow smoother.
Choosing the right mucolytic depends on its mechanism of action. Some agents, like carbocysteine, increase the water content of mucus, while others, like bromhexine, stimulate ciliary activity. Understanding these differences helps clinicians personalize treatment for patients with chronic obstructive pulmonary disease (COPD) or acute infections. The goal is always the same: restore normal mucus clearance and prevent further airway damage.
Safety is a major concern. Over‑use can cause throat irritation or, in rare cases, allergic reactions. Patients with asthma should watch for bronchospasm after taking certain mucolytics, especially if they’re also on bronchodilators. Always check for drug interactions—some mucolytics can affect the metabolism of antibiotics or anticoagulants, so a medication review is essential.
Beyond prescription options, there are over‑the‑counter (OTC) products that combine mucolytic and expectorant actions. These combos can be convenient for mild symptoms, but they may not provide the targeted effect needed for severe lung disease. Knowing when to step up from OTC to a prescription mucolytic can prevent unnecessary complications and improve outcomes.
